Checking Into Government-Backed Loan Programs



The Small Business Administration assures car loans made by authorized lenders, lowering their risk and making them more happy to fund small businesses. SBA lendings usually use much longer settlement terms and reduced down payments than conventional loans, making them eye-catching alternatives for business owners with restricted funding.

The SBA 7( a) car loan program offers general-purpose funding for functioning resources, devices acquisitions, realty, and refinancing existing debt. Lending quantities can get to several million bucks with payment terms expanding as much as 25 years genuine estate acquisitions. The application procedure involves significant documentation, but the desirable terms frequently justify the additional initiative.

SBA 504 loans specifically target realty and equipment purchases. These loans include set rates of interest and lengthy settlement durations, helping businesses take care of cash flow while buying growth. If you're planning to purchase a business property near Central Avenue or need substantial devices for your procedures, this program should have consideration.

Microloan programs offer companies requiring smaller quantities, generally under $50,000. These car loans aid startups and more recent companies that might not receive bigger funding. Technical assistance typically accompanies microloans, offering valuable this page guidance as you establish and expand your company.



Assessing Online Lenders and Alternative Financing



Innovation has changed local business financing, producing many on the internet systems that link customers with resources resources. These loan providers typically give much faster decisions and financing than traditional banks, in some cases supplying funds within days of authorization.

On the internet lenders use various underwriting standards than standard financial institutions, commonly highlighting income and capital over credit history and collateral. This approach can profit services with solid sales however minimal properties or much shorter operating backgrounds. Nevertheless, ease and rate normally include higher rate of interest and shorter repayment terms.

Revenue-based financing allows companies to settle financings as a percent of day-to-day or regular sales. This framework straightens settlements with capital, avoiding set settlement commitments from stressing funds during slower periods. Waterfront businesses experiencing seasonal fluctuations might locate this versatility useful.

Invoice funding transforms exceptional receivables into prompt cash. If your business offers various other firms and waits 30, 60, or 90 years for payment, this alternative provides working funding without handling conventional financial debt. You receive a percentage of invoice worths in advance, with the rest minus costs paid when clients settle their accounts.

Understanding Loan Terms and Conditions



Rate of interest significantly affect your overall loaning prices. Rates differ based upon lending type, lending institution, your creditworthiness, and current market problems. Contrast annual percentage rates rather than just rate of interest, as APRs consist of costs and other expenses, providing a total image of financing costs.

Settlement terms define how long you need to settle the finance and just how much you'll pay each period. Longer terms mean smaller settlements but more passion paid over the funding's life. Much shorter terms require bigger repayments yet lower total rate of interest prices. Choose terms that stabilize affordable repayments with lessened passion expenses.

Charges add to borrowing prices beyond rate of interest fees. Origination fees, application costs, underwriting costs, and prepayment penalties all impact real expense of financing. Ask lending institutions to make a list of all charges so you can compare total prices throughout various deals properly.

Commitments are conditions lenders enforce to secure their interests. Financial covenants could call for preserving specific financial proportions or metrics. Functional commitments can limit major service decisions without loan provider authorization. Understand all commitments prior to accepting a lending, guaranteeing you can follow these needs.
